Arletta Mae Mongold, 54, of Mathias, died Saturday, April 6,
1996 at Rockingham Memorial Hospital. She had been in
failing health for a number of months.

Mrs. Mongold was born March 5, 1942 in Petersburg, WV, and
was the daughter of Odie Whetzel Mongold of Petersburg and
the late William John Mongold.

She had worked a number of years at H. D. Lee Inc. in
Broadway and the last number of years she did baby sitting.
She was a member of the Mathias Assembly of God Church and
attended the Mathias Pentecostal Church.

On October 20, 1961 she married George William Mongold who
died April 12, 1992.

Surviving besides her mother are two sons, Charles W. and
George D. Mongold, both of Mathias; one step-daughter,
Madeline Carr of Bergton; two brothers, Donald Mongold of
Petersburg, WV; two sisters, Naomi Ketterman of Petersburg
and Geraldine Long of Maysville; three grandchildren; and
two step-grandchildren.

A funeral service was held Tuesday at the Mathias Assembly
of God Church by the Pastors David Coyle and Arlena Mongold.
Burial was in the Mongold Family Cemetery.

Funeral arrangements were under the direction of the Grandle
Funeral Home in Broadway.

The Moorefield Examiner/April 1996
